En 2026, la gestion de la disponibilité des services numériques est plus cruciale que jamais. Les entreprises et organisations exigent des outils précis et programmatiques pour analyser en temps réel la fiabilité de leurs infrastructures API. StatusGator répond à ce besoin avec le lancement d’un nouvel endpoint dans son API v3, dédié aux rapports de disponibilité. Cette avancée offre une intégration fluide des données de monitoring dans des workflows automatisés, facilitant ainsi le suivi du statut des services, la mesure de la performance et les alertes basées sur le temps de réponse. Exploiter ce rapport via l’API permet d’aller au-delà de la simple consultation de l’interface classique, ouvrant la porte à des analyses personnalisées, en particulier dans des environnements complexes et distribués.
Le nouvel endpoint disponible sous GET /api/v3/boards/{board_id}/reports/uptime permet aux utilisateurs de récupérer les informations clés concernant la disponibilité d’un ensemble de services regroupés dans un tableau de bord donné. Ces données sont désormais accessibles non seulement via l’interface utilisateur de StatusGator, mais aussi directement via l’API, avec un mode d’emploi clair visible dans la documentation officielle. En plus d’offrir une vision globale grâce au pourcentage moyen de disponibilité, au nombre total de moniteurs, et aux minutes d’interruption cumulées, il détaille aussi la disponibilité par moniteur. Cette granularité aide à identifier rapidement les points faibles et à anticiper les incidents.
Fonctionnalités clés du nouvel endpoint de rapport de disponibilité dans l’API v3
Ce point d’accès API s’intègre naturellement à tout système de monitoring moderne grâce à des réponses structurées, conformes au format standard de l’API v3. Chaque requête renvoie un objet contenant :
- 📊 Le pourcentage moyen de disponibilité calculé sur tous les moniteurs associés au board.
- 🖥️ Le nombre total de moniteurs surveillés, garantissant une vue d’ensemble complète.
- ⚠️ Le nombre d’incidents enregistrés sur la période choisie.
- ⏱️ Le temps total d’indisponibilité en minutes, critère fondamental pour mesurer l’impact des pannes.
- 🔍 La disponibilité par moniteur pour un diagnostic précis de chaque service.
Par exemple, un rapport peut indiquer une disponibilité moyenne de 98.8% sur 30 jours pour 67 moniteurs, avec plus de 8000 minutes de downtime enregistrées et 203 interruptions. Ces chiffres témoignent de la complexité et des enjeux du monitoring continu, surtout dans un monde où les interruptions digitales majeures, comme la récente panne Shopify mondiale, peuvent provoquer des secousses importantes au sein des chaînes d’approvisionnement numériques.
Périodes de rapport et adaptation aux besoins métiers
L’endpoint offre plusieurs plages temporelles pour générer ces rapports, avec la possibilité de spécifier la période souhaitée via un paramètre :
- 🗓️ 7 jours, pour des suivis ultra-rapides.
- 📅 30 jours, valeur par défaut, pour observer la tendance mensuelle.
- 📆 90 jours, pour une vision stratégique à moyen terme.
Cette flexibilité se prête à divers cas d’usage, notamment pour des analyses approfondies des historiques des pannes ou pour suivre la fiabilité d’un service dans la durée. Les outils d’automatisation et les agents d’IA peuvent ainsi exploiter ces données temps réel pour alimenter des dashboards dynamiques, générer des rapports client, ou déclencher des alertes précoces.
Cas d’usage concrets : intégration et monitoring avancé dans l’écosystème StatusGator
Grâce à la disponibilité automatique de ce nouvel endpoint via le serveur MCP, l’intégration est facilitée dans des systèmes tierces sans nécessité d’un accès direct à l’interface StatusGator. Cette architecture soutient :
- 🤖 La production automatique de rapports de disponibilité pour vos clients ou équipes internes.
- 📈 Le suivi des tendances de fiabilité pour identifier rapidement les baisses de performance.
- 🔎 La détection précise des services avec la moindre disponibilité, permettant des interventions ciblées.
- 📊 L’inclusion des métriques de uptime dans les workflows de reporting automatisés.
En combinant cet endpoint avec des outils comme l’extension Chrome StatusGator, les professionnels du monitoring peuvent profiter d’une visibilité étendue des données, enrichie par des notifications et des statistiques contextualisées.
Tableau récapitulatif des caractéristiques de l’endpoint uptime
| 📌 Critère | 📝 Description | ⚙️ Utilisation |
|---|---|---|
| Nom | GET /api/v3/boards/{board_id}/reports/uptime | Consultation programmatique des rapports uptime |
| Format réponse | JSON conforme à l’API v3, avec section data |
Analyse automatisée et intégration indifférenciée |
| Métriques principales | Disponibilité moyenne, nombre de moniteurs, incidents, durées de panne, disponibilité par moniteur | Suivi précis de la performance et de la fiabilité |
| Périodes supportées | 7, 30 (par défaut), 90 jours | Flexibilité dans la temporalité des analyses |
Les perspectives offertes par ce nouvel endpoint pour la supervision en 2026
L’implémentation de ce rapport de disponibilité intégré à l’API marque une étape majeure dans le suivi automatique et approfondi de la santé des services numériques. Les données ainsi centralisées et facilement exploitables permettent aux entreprises de réagir rapidement face aux interruptions, d’améliorer la qualité de service, et d’optimiser leurs ressources. Ce mouvement s’inscrit dans une tendance générale à la démocratisation des contenus analytiques grâce aux API, où la donnée se transforme en un atout stratégique essentiel. Cette avancée conjuguée à l’essor de l’IA, qui promeut des analyses prédictives encore plus précises, illustre parfaitement l’évolution des pratiques de monitoring et intégration de données en temps réel.
Les développeurs, administrateurs et responsables IT peuvent ainsi s’appuyer sur ces rapports pour affiner leurs indicateurs de performance et concevoir des plans d’action robustes visant à réduire la durée moyenne de réparation (MTTR). Le chemin tracé par StatusGator rappelle à quel point la fiabilité des API et la transparence du statut service restent des enjeux à la fois techniques et business majeurs, surtout face à la multiplication des incidents complexes observés dans les infrastructures distribuées contemporaines.
Comment accéder au nouvel endpoint de rapport de disponibilité ?
Le nouvel endpoint est accessible via la méthode GET à l’adresse /api/v3/boards/{board_id}/reports/uptime. Il nécessite l’ID du tableau de bord (board_id) et permet de récupérer les données de disponibilité pour différents intervalles de temps.
Quels types de données sont retournés dans le rapport de disponibilité ?
Le rapport inclut le pourcentage moyen de disponibilité, le nombre total de moniteurs, le nombre d’incidents, le temps total d’indisponibilité en minutes, ainsi que la disponibilité détaillée par moniteur.
Peut-on utiliser ce rapport pour automatiser les notifications ?
Oui, grâce à son intégration à l’API v3 et au serveur MCP, ce rapport peut être directement utilisé dans des workflows automatisés pour générer des alertes en cas de baisse de la disponibilité.
Quelles sont les périodes disponibles pour générer les rapports ?
Les rapports peuvent être générés pour des périodes de 7, 30 ou 90 jours, offrant une grande flexibilité pour l’analyse des tendances de disponibilité sur le court, moyen ou long terme.
Ce rapport peut-il être utilisé pour identifier rapidement les incidents critiques ?
Absolument, le rapport fournit une synthèse claire du nombre d’incidents et des durées de panne, ce qui facilite la localisation et la priorisation des interventions sur les services les moins fiables.